fiona: Command line tool for reading/writing vector geospatial data

 Fiona is a Python wrapper around the OGR vector data abstraction library.
 Fiona is designed to be simple and dependable. It focuses on reading
 and writing data in standard Python IO style and relies upon familiar
 Python types and protocols such as files, dictionaries, mappings, and
 iterators instead of classes specific to OGR. Fiona can read and write
 real-world data using multi-layered GIS formats and zipped virtual
 file systems and integrates readily with other Python GIS packages
 such as pyproj, Rtree, and Shapely.
 .
 This package provides the fiona command line tools
